Granny Square Motif: Repeat, Multiple and How to Work It
A granny square is built from clusters of double crochet stitches separated by chain spaces, worked outward in rounds from a central ring rather than back and forth in rows — a fundamentally different construction logic from every flat stitch pattern on this site, closer in spirit to a knit hat's crown than to a crochet blanket panel.
Rounds, not rows — and no row-based multiple
Because a granny square grows outward from a central point, it doesn't have a "stitch multiple" in the row-width sense that a rib or lace repeat has. What it has instead is a round-based increase pattern: each round typically adds a consistent number of corner clusters (commonly worked as a chain-and-shell repeat) at the four corners, growing the square evenly on all sides as long as each round's increases are placed consistently.
Starting the center
Most modern granny square patterns start from a magic ring instead of an older chain-and-join start, cinching the very first round tight around a genuinely closed center rather than leaving a chain ring's small, hard-to-avoid gap right at the point where a square is under the most visual scrutiny.
Why the chain spaces matter for yarn use
A granny square's chain spaces are genuinely open, yarn-free gaps between clusters, not worked stitches — every one of them is fabric area the yarn doesn't have to cover at all. That structural openness is real and worth knowing about even before you weigh a swatch, though the actual size of the effect depends on how open a specific pattern's chain-space-to-cluster ratio is. No published source gives a number for how much less yarn a granny motif uses than the equivalent solid double crochet fabric — so, honestly documented on the methodology page, this site's gauge-based estimate uses double crochet's own yarn-use constant directly, as a deliberately conservative ceiling, rather than inventing a discount figure with nothing behind it. That means the gauge-based number for a granny square project is likely a slight overestimate. Weighing an actual motif on a kitchen scale and running it through the Yarn Quantity Estimator's swatch option turns the real openness of your own square into an accurate number, rather than leaning on that ceiling.
Joining multiple squares
Granny squares are almost always made as many individual motifs and joined afterward, rather than worked as one continuous piece — a construction choice that makes blankets, in particular, genuinely portable projects (an individual square is a small, finishable unit) at some cost in finishing time, since every seam between motifs has to be sewn or crocheted together separately. Where it's used
Blankets (the classic use, and the origin of the motif's name), bags, and garments assembled from multiple joined squares rather than worked as one continuous piece. Solid-color and multi-color ("scrap") granny squares are both common — the same basic construction, different color-change frequency.
Common mistakes with granny squares
Uneven corner increases. If one corner gets an extra cluster relative to the others across several rounds, the square drifts out of true square shape into a rectangle or parallelogram — count corner clusters explicitly each round rather than trusting the shape to self-correct.
Inconsistent square sizing across a multi-square project. Different crocheters' tension, or even the same crocheter's tension drifting over a long project, can produce squares that don't quite match in size — blocking every square to a consistent measurement before joining catches this before it becomes visible in the finished piece.
FAQ
Do all granny squares use the same number of rounds? No — the final size is simply however many rounds you work before stopping; more rounds means a larger square, and there's no fixed "correct" number.
Can a granny square be worked in a stitch other than double crochet? Yes — while classic granny squares use double crochet clusters, the same corner-increase, chain-space logic can be adapted to other stitch heights, producing a taller or shorter motif with the identical structural approach.
